Gough Whitlams Labor government had broken Australias culture of conservatism; new voices (women, gays, ethnic minorities) were raucously demanding change; an excess of government funds were sloshing around the arts and creative industries; and a heady whiff of new possibilities was in the air. The fluorescent colour scheme of the 80's fitness craze, The front cover of Vogue fashion magazine, the colourful model reflecting the vibrant styles of the mid 80's, Joan Collins in the soap opera "Dynasty", the show that sparked the popularity of power dressing and shoulder pads. Clothes by Trent Nathan, Carla Zampatti, Adele Weiss, Country Road, Stuart Membery, Robert Burton, Rae Ganim and Jane Lamerton were shot under Aussie skies, at Aussie beaches, on Aussie streets, and presented as easy, elegant alternatives to European and US ready-to-wear. In 1982 radio DJ Julie Purvis and rock journalist Jillian Burt mustered a wild bunch of the most talented fashion enfants terrible for a series of nightclub extravaganzas they called Party Architecture. KE: The Alabama vest sleeveless vest dress, 2015, pre-fall collection, has buttons made by my mother. These were the iconoclasts clouding Australians obsession with Europe and the United States and proposing a different future for local fashion. These events were not only a roaring success, but also crystallised the need for a more permanent unifying force in Australian fashion.
